Moss win shows way for ladies

Friday 19th September 2008, 11:50AM BST.

Andy Moss has kicked off a potential Blackpool bowls bonanza for Shropshire.

The Chester Road ace clinched the prestigious Talbot Trophy at the Raikes in the Lancashire resort yesterday by defeating Ifton’s Cheshire-based star Noel Burrows 21-14 in the final.

That provides a timely boost for Shropshire Ladies, who head to Blackpool’s Waterloo green on Sunday for their British County Championship final against Warwickshire.

Moss collected £800 for his triumph – but didn’t require the passage to next weekend’s Champion of Champions also on offer for the winner, having already claimed a second Shropshire Merit title earlier this year

Castlefields duo Rich Goodard and Clay Flattley were both beaten in the last 16 by Burrows and Stoke’s Pete Bailey respectively while St Georges’ Chris Ball bowed out in round one.
